Solutrean
Definition
So·lu·trean (sə lo̵̅o̅′trē ən)
adjective
designating or of an Upper Paleolithic culture of Europe, characterized by delicate, laurel-leaf flint points
Etymology: after Solutre, village in France where artifacts were found
